The Denver Broncos officially announced their offseason workout program schedule on Monday. Their nine-week voluntary offseason program will begin on April 10th and run through the middle of June.

The offseason workout program has three phases clearly outlined by the Collective Bargaining Agreement between the NFL and NFLPA, so there is no real deviation from these rules. The three phases are as follows:

Phase One: During the first two weeks of the program, teams may conduct only strength and conditioning and physical rehabilitation activities.

Phase Two: The following three weeks may include on-field workouts, individual player instruction and drills. Teams can also conduct separated team practice with no live contact or team offense vs. team defense drills.

Phase Three: The final four weeks may include a total of 10 days of organized team practice activities (OTAs) and a mandatory veteran minicamp. Though teams are still not allowed to have live contact, they may conduct 7-on-7, 9-on-7 and 11-on-11 drills.

Broncos offseason workout schedule

April 10: First Day

Teams with new head coaches could have actually began on April 3rd, per NFL rules, but the Broncos chose to start a week later to remove any extra long breaks during the program.

April 17-21: NFL Schedule Release

This isn’t technically part of the official program, but these are dates us fans will care about. Knowing the 2017 Broncos schedule is kind of a big deal.

April 25-27: Voluntary Minicamp

The first big offseason event for the hardcore fans. Veteran Broncos players will show up to Dove Valley to get some voluntary work in.

April 27-29: The NFL Draft

As the Broncos players wrap up their voluntary workouts, John Elway and company will be gearing up for the biggest event of the NFL offseason calendar.

May 11-13: Rookie Orientation

Whoever the Broncos end up drafting, they will have their first exposure to the team with their rookie orientation.

May 23-25, May 30-31, June 1, June 5-8: OTA Offseason Workouts

Phase 3 of the workout program commences. This is the most important part of the early offseason program.

June 13-15: Mandatory Minicamp

All hands on deck for the Broncos coaches and players. This will likely be the last we see much of anything until Training Camp starts in late July.
